The Aftermath
The immediate aftermath of the shooting saw a swift response from law enforcement. A search for the shooter was initiated, with the Solano County Sheriff's Office providing assistance to the Fairfield Police Department. The investigation is ongoing, and details regarding the suspect remain scarce.

A Continuation School
Sem Yeto High School, a continuation school, shares its physical campus with Fairfield High School.
